BeryJu BeryJu - 1 year ago 126
PHP Question

Steam WebAPI: Get the price of an app

Is there a possibility to get the Price of a Game from Steam over the WebAPI? I am using PHP.

Answer Source

You can check the GetSupportedAPIList (available here) and see that there doesn't seem to be a way to get the Price of an app.

Edit Here's the code to do what you're asking for in your comment:

The sample code is a bit bigger because I had to set the encoding for the Euro sign to display properly, but you should be able to extract what you need from it:

        <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/>

$string = "Other Data in the document<div class=\"game_purchase_price price\" itemprop=\"price\">49,99€</div>Some More Data!";
$regex = "/\<div class\=\"game_purchase_price price\" itemprop\=\"price\"\>(.*?)\<\/div\>/";
preg_match_all($regex, $string, $matches);

for($i = 0; $i < count($matches[1]); $i++)
    $match = $matches[1][$i];
    echo $match;


I added "garbage" in the string, so you could see that the expression would be able to extract the price even if a bigger document contained the div.

Recommended from our users: Dynamic Network Monitoring from WhatsUp Gold from IPSwitch. Free Download